Apple’s New iPad Air

off white background with black text that reads "ipad" next to blue brushstroke-style text that reads "air"

Cook then turned it over to SVP John Ternus, who introduced us to the newest iteration of iPad Air. He opened with sharing the wide variety of uses for Air, from college to entrepreneurs to content creators. For the first time ever, iPad Air will be available in two sizes: a redesigned 11″ model and an all-new 13″ model, both with the brand’s signature Liquid Retina display. The larger screen was inspired by users who often opt for the larger iPad Pro. Both displays will have the same advanced features, like the ability to use Split View with iPad OS. Additionally, the front-facing camera is now on the landscape edge of the device, with Center Stage to keep everyone in frame. The latest generation of iPad Air now has landscape stereo speakers with facial audio for superior sound, with the 13″ model getting an extra boost.

The new iPad Air comes in four colors (blue, purple, Starlight and Space Grey) and a body made of recycled materials. We were excited to hear that the new tablets will feature the M2 chip, which is about 50% faster than M1 for a major performance upgrade like faster CPU, GPU and neural engine. Users of all kinds will enjoy 3x faster performance, from gaming to graphic design. M2 also enables powerful machine learning for features like Visual Lookup and Subject Lift. Like previous models, the new Air is compatible with the 2nd-generation Apple Pencil and the Magic Keyboard for enhanced usability. This time, though, iPad Air will also support Apple Pencil Hover for greater precision. The 11″ model starts at $599 and the 13″ starts at $799—storage options range from 128GB to 1TB. You can order the new Air today, and models will hit shelves next week.

Crush It with iPad Pro

The next big unveiling for the Apple Event 2024 is the totally revamped iPad Pro. Apple’s professional-grade tablets are thinner and more powerful than ever and available in 11″ and 13″ options. In fact, the newest Pro models are Apple’s thinnest product ever. Weighing in at .98 and 1.28 lb, respectively, these devices are shockingly lightweight without sacrificing performance. Additionally, Pro will be available in stylish Silver and Space Black finishes, with recyclable aluminum enclosures.

Most exciting was the announcement that for the first time, iPad Pro is getting an OLED display. Recognizing that a single panel wouldn’t be able to generate enough brightness to deliver sufficient XDR performance, Apple developed a state-of-the-art display: Tandem OLED, with two OLED panels for peak HDR brightness for unrivaled display quality. That means iPad Pro can support 1,000 nits of full-screen brightness for SDR and HDR content, and 1,600 nits of peak HDR brightness. Additionally, new Ultra Retina XDR is coming to both sizes of iPad Pro for the most advanced image technology yet. Blacks are deeper and more true, and there are more details in low light than ever. For professionals who use iPad Pro in demanding lighting conditions, Apple has introduced Nano Texture glass to scatter light and reduce glare. This is truly the most advanced iPad display we’ve seen. iPad Pro is available in 256GB to 2TB storage options, with the 11″ model starting at $999 and the 13″ starting at $1,299. Pro is available to order beginning today and will be available next week.

Introducing M4

specs for Apple M4 chop on a black background

And now…the Pro model will feature the new M4 chip. With so much incredible new technology, it was time to leap to the next generation of Apple Silicon. M4 is built on second-generation 3nm technology that offers greater performance efficiency. There’s also an entirely new display engine that enables the precision and brightness of the Ultra Retina XDR display. M4 delivers 50% faster CPU performance than M2 did in the previous Pro models. The new chip also brings new helpful features like Dynamic Caching and mesh shading. With 4x faster pro rendering performance than M2, games look fantastic and rendering apps are more responsive than ever. M4 also features an industry-leading Neural Engine that helps accelerate AI workloads, capable of 38 trillion operations per second. 

Pro Apps for iPad

Final Cut Pro and Logic Pro 2 for iPad are redesigned for iPad, centered around controls for touch. Ideal for passionate creatives, you’ll be able to film and edit at a new level. Final Cut Pro lets you film, edit finish and share professional videos from a portable iPad. Final rendering is up to 2x faster with the new chip, too. Plus, the latest version of Final Cut Pro 2 has a new feature called Live Multicam that enables you to connect and preview up to four cameras at once, all in one place. Creators can remotely direct each angle and adjust exposure, white balance and more remotely. To further support the capabilities of Final Cut Pro 2, Apple developed a new app: Final Cut Camera. This app lets you connect multiple iPhones or iPads to capture additional angles while using Live Multicam. Final Cut Pro 2 automatically transfers and syncs each Live Multicam angle, too. M4 also makes editing and finishing incredibly smooth and fast.

Logic Pro 2 for iPad delivers the music producer studio experience with the simplicity of touch controls. Whether you’re an emerging artist or a veteran producer, this app is smarter than ever for ease of use. The app backpacks off the popular Drummer feature with a new feature called Session Players, with bass and keyboard players you can add to a track, all controlled by AI. As for effects, Apple has developed a new plugin called ChromaGlow that uses machine learning to replicate the ChromaVerb. Remixing? Logic Pro 2 has you covered as well. The new Stem Splitter feature can extracts a track into four parts for voice, bass, drums and other instruments.

A New Camera for iPad Pro

Continuing the incredible overhaul of the iPad Pro is the new camera. Features like the Adaptive True Tone flash make it so easy to scan documents in any lighting condition with no shadows. The adaptive flash harnesses the power of AI to take multiple photos at once to eliminate shadows. The front-facing camera is being moved to the landscape edge, just like iPad Air. This is also the new location of FaceID as well as a new charging and pairing system for Apple Pencil. But that’s not all the iPad Pro gets in terms of accessories: to compliment its lighter, thinner design, Apple is also introducing a new Magic Keyboard. It’s completely redesigned to also be thinner and lighter, and it’s available in two colors like the Pro. New features include a new function row and a larger, more responsive trackpad. The experience is just like using a keyboard on a MacBook, great for multi-device users. The new Magic Keyboard is available in 11″ and 13″ sizes, priced at $299 and $349, respectively.

Oh, and we’re also getting a brand new Apple Pencil. Meet Apple Pencil Pro. To start, there’s a new sensor in the barrel of the pencil for new interactions: you can squeeze it to bring up the tool palette, plus haptic feedback. An integrated gyroscope offers responses to rotating the pencil in your hand. Apple Pencil Pro supports Find My, too; perfect for when it rolls off your desk. It also can pair, charge and store magnetically on the side of iPad Pro. Apple Pencil Pro will retail for $129, and you can order it today.
